Article on Engineering Grand Challenges (Providing Energy from Fusion)

Giant Laser Complex Makes Fusion Advance, Finally, Kenneth Chang and William J. Broad, New York Times, updated 12 February 2014, accessed 14 September 2014 (Providing Energy from Fusion)

The article essentially states that some scientists who were researching ways to use nuclear fusion in order to provide limitless amounts of energy have made progress by creating a $5 billion laser.
